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ations
- Age suitability and safety: Look for rounded edges, non-toxic finishes, and sturdy construction appropriate for 2-year-olds.
- Learning focus: Determine whether you want language development, motor skills, STEM play, or imaginative pretend play, and pick a table with relevant activities.
- Space and setup: Consider the room size and whether a desk-to-easel or modular design fits your layout and daily routines.
- Expansion and versatility: Some desks offer expansion packs or multi-use tops, enabling longer-term value as a child grows.
- Storage and cleanup: Tables with built-in bins or storage space help keep toys organized and reduce cleanup time.
- Maintenance: Check for durability, ease of cleaning, and whether parts are easy to replace if needed.
